BEN F. JOHNSON, JR.

 

Ben F. Johnson, Jr., a 1949 graduate of Greenwood High, played both basketball and baseball in high school, but excelled in baseball.  While in high school he played on the American Legion Post 20 team for four years, helping them win the State Championship in 1947.  Ben was nominated and selected to play for the U.S. All Star Team by Gov. Strom Thurmond in 1948.  After graduation, Ben turned down several scholarship offers and entered professional baseball as a pitcher in the Boston Braves organization.  He played AAA ball before being inducted into the U.S. Marines.  While in the Marines, he continued to play baseball and helped his team win the East Coast Championship.  In 1954, Ben went to spring training with the Milwaukee Braves and opened the season in the Major Leagues.  In both 1958 and 1959, he pitched in the Majors with the Chicago Cubs.  He finished his professional career as a pitching coach and scout for the Houston Astros.  Ben once stuck out the great Ted Williams and later said, “I like to think I made him retire”.     

 

INDUCTED 2007
